The ancient goddess of the Alpha Lupi star reincarnated into the frail body of a good-for-nothing girl from the Wolf clan, with no memory of her previous divine life. Exactly when the world is on the verge of slipping into the hands of the Queen of the dark world and might collapse at any time, she is dangling to survive. After being saved by a white wolf from a certain murder plan that her stepmother settled, she changes. Wang Hua decides to create a spiritual magic core and save herself and her cub. During her journey to find the spiritual amplifier called "The Moon Bird's Egg", she meets a very handsome haughty but strong thief. She asks him to become her tutor but nothing is free in this world; he accepts it in exchange for her to become his betrothed... Can she grow a magic core to cultivate and discover everything about her previous life? Can she remember her divine mission? Is she capable of maintaining her soul from darkness and mischievous intentions? Who is the White wolf? Has she earned the guts to kill him after realizing who he is?
